I think you need to have the people you referred call and reiterate that they used you as a referral. There is always the possibility that they may have had some contact with DVC in prior years on their own, which would negate your being able to "refer" them.

Plus, have you checked to see if you reside in a state that allows referrals? Not all of them do, and some others have stipulations such as IL where I live. Good luck.
 
I think you need to have the people you referred call and reiterate that they used you as a referral. There is always the possibility that they may have had some contact with DVC in prior years on their own, which would negate your being able to "refer" them.

Plus, have you checked to see if you reside in a state that allows referrals? Not all of them do, and some others have stipulations such as IL where I live. Good luck.

This was the case when I bought in. I had called and requested an info packet 3-4 years before I purchased. The day I purchased a DVC friend was with me and we both wanted the friend to get the referral if possible. DVC was able to check me out right at the sales center and tell us that I 'already had a guide' who no longer worked for DVC but I would be assigned a new one. They definitely keep your name on file if any interest is expressed as a result of their advertising.

Well, I finally got someone thru the Member phone # that would help me. I have no idea what department they are from because I was transferred about 7 times, no joke.
She took down all the information that I had regarding this whole issue. She said that they could open a "referral inquiry" and try to find out for me. After 10 days she called me to let me know that without the potential members last name they would not be able to do anything about the referral.:sad1: She said that they had found that there was a "Jason" from "Georgia" who had bought into Animal Kingdom on the 9/12/2009 7 night Eastern Carribbean cruise, but without us being able to provide the last name of the person they could not give us credit for the referral. :sad2:
SO, lesson learned. Always make sure that you know the first AND LAST name of the person you are referring and that they have yours. AND if you are referring someone on a cruise check about your referral BEFORE you disembark!;)
